1113 Human Resources Managers
Plan, organise, direct, control and coordinate the human resource and workplace relations activities within organisations.
OSCA skill level
The occupations in this unit group have a skill level corresponding to the qualifications and experience below.
- Skill Level 1: Bachelor Degree, higher qualification, or at least five years of relevant experience
Occupation
111331 Human Resources Manager
Plans, organises, directs, controls and coordinates the human resource and workplace relations activities within an organisation.
Alternative titles
- HR Manager
- People and Culture Manager
Specialisations
- Employee Relations Manager
- Training and Development Manager
Skill level: 1
Main tasks
- Determines, implements, monitors, reviews and evaluates human resource management strategies, policies and plans
- Advises and assists other managers in applying sound recruitment and selection practices, and appropriate induction, training and development programs
- Develops and implements performance management systems to appraise and improve individual and team performance
- Represents the organisation in negotiations with unions and employees to determine remuneration and other conditions of employment
- Develops equal employment opportunity programs, and ensures compliance with related statutory requirements
- Oversees the application of redundancy and other employee retrenchment policies
- Monitors employment costs and productivity levels
- May train and advise other managers in personnel and workplace relations matters
